Proxy service fails to start when server reboots.
System
OS = Windows Server Standard Edition, SP1
TeamSite version = 6.7.1
Build number = 6075
The proxy service does not start when the server is rebooted. It starts just fine manually.
I've jumped through a
lot
of hoops with IW Support (don't get me wrong, the tech is very patient). We've tweaked files to no end but still the problem persists.
Error messages from the Event Viewer:
1st error:
Timeout (30000 milliseconds) waiting for the Interwoven Proxy service to connect.
2nd error:
The Interwoven Proxy service failed to start due to the following error:
The service did not respond to the start or control request in a timely fashion.
Anyone else having this problem? Anyone know the fix?
